My dog poo on carpet When Terry's out for talk, he always pee&poo on grass. But, when he's in house, he will pee or poo on carpet even if the pee pad's very close by. Terry's 5 month now. Is it normal? And, will the situation get better when he's mature? |
He should be well on his way to "not" dong that by now. I'd give a little scold first, then... Blot or pick up the debris, move it to the Potty Pad, place it and praise him. He should associate the praise with the "right place". Do that again if necessary, and leave the debris there for a day or so, where he can definitely associate that area as being the right one. I used a Paper Towel to either Blot up urine, or wrap solid waste in, where it just wouldn't be laying there exposed. You can place it near a wall where it won't be stepped on. He'll know what's in the Paper Towel. ;) There are also some "Scent Neutralizers" (spray) which you can use after cleaning those "wrong" areas. |
Mine are outdoor trained. When I can't watch them during the housebreaking phase they are confined. I teether puppy to me- They tend to not potty right in front of you because then you can correct them during the act. Mine get potty parties in the yard- I look like a nutcase but they do potty outside like I want. I believe potty pads confuse but that is my opinion and my opinion only. I would make sure to clean the accident spots properly with a pet enzymatic accident like "Natures Miracle" Best of luck with your pup though. |
